This ultra premium red label Penofin wood stain was created to meet the demand for an exterior wood finish that outperforms all other transparent wood stains. The highly-penetrating Brazilian rosewood oil-base, from sustainably harvested seeds, protects and nourishes wood fibers far deeper than any other stain. With the added mildew protection the dark menace will not attack wood so easily and helps preserve that freshly-milled look. Penofin ultra premium red label wood stain is perfect where rain, wind, snow or high elevations are encountered. The formula in ultra premium red label wood stain is the result of extensive testing and the use of the highest quality ingredients. Penofin wins the battle of the stains penetration tests over all competitors and gives longer life to wood of any species. Easy-to-apply and simple to maintain.
- Ultra premium formula wood stain for extra performance
- Increased transoxide pigments for 99% ultraviolet protection against fading
- Extra protection against mildew
- Ten transparent wood stain tones
- Brazilian rosewood oil wood stain that deeply penetrates to protect against moisture
- Pigments won't fade, turn chalky or wash off
